Mechanism of Activity



Checking out the system of activity behind cold laser therapy discloses how this therapy method interacts with the body to promote healing. When the cold laser is related to the skin, it passes through the layers and is soaked up by light-sensitive particles within the cell. This absorption sets off a collection of organic feedbacks that bring about raised mobile power manufacturing. Consequently, the cells have much more energy to repair and regrow, speeding up the healing process.

The laser light also assists to minimize inflammation by reducing swelling and enhancing flow in the targeted area. By promoting the release of endorphins, which are the body's all-natural medicines, cold laser treatment can efficiently relieve pain and pain. Additionally, it improves tissue oxygenation and nutrient delivery, important for optimum recovery.

In addition to these advantages, cold laser treatment has actually been located to promote the manufacturing of collagen, a protein crucial for cells fixing and regrowth. This increase in collagen manufacturing can improve the overall stamina and versatility of the tissues, better supporting the recovery procedure.

Medical Efficiency



Cold laser therapy has actually demonstrated its scientific efficacy in different medical applications, showcasing its efficiency in promoting recovery and minimizing recovery times. This non-invasive treatment has been located helpful in increasing tissue repair, lowering swelling, and soothing discomfort. Research has actually shown that cold laser treatment can boost the healing procedure by promoting the production of adenosine triphosphate (ATP) in cells, which is important for mobile feature and regeneration.

In medical studies, cold laser treatment has actually shown to be reliable in dealing with conditions such as tendonitis, arthritis, repetitive strain injury, and sports injuries. Individuals going through cold laser therapy have actually reported significant discomfort decrease, improved variety of movement, and much faster recuperation contrasted to standard treatments.

The targeted application of low-level laser light passes through deep into cells, stimulating organic procedures at a cellular degree without triggering any pain or negative effects.
